Matters needing attention in paint construction in high temperature weather in summer
Ventilation and dry environment
Painting must be carried out in accordance with the construction requirements of the specification, that is, in a ventilated and dry environment. Excessive indoor humidity will affect the formation of paint film and the gloss of paint. Good ventilation can evacuate volatile flammable and harmful gases as soon as possible.
Dust storm weather
Paint coating construction is most afraid of sandstorm weather, because dust falling on the paint film will affect the coating effect. Therefore, this kind of construction is generally carried out with the doors and windows closed. If the painting amount is large, the indoor temperature is high, the construction time is long, and the xylene gas accumulated in the indoor air is too high, it will lead to poisoning. Don't stay in a closed room for too long when the wind and sand weather can't satisfy the ventilation.
Classified storage of flammable materials
Material stacking should be classified. Different materials such as wood, paint and coating should not be mixed together or put in a room, but should be placed separately. Flammable materials such as paint should be stored in a ventilated place.
No Smoking
Don't smoke or throw cigarette butts at the construction site.
Prepare a fire extinguisher.
Fire extinguishers should be prepared at the construction site.
